Обнаружен диапазон концентраций эпибрассинолида, в котором его взаимодействие с N-фосфонометилглицином выражено максимально, что характеризуется усилением (на проростках ярового ячменя) либо ослаблением (на проростках льна-долгунца) ингибирующего эффекта глифосата на корневую систему.</p></abstract><trans-abstract xml:lang="en"><p>The dependence of action of an inhibitory dose of N-phosphonomethylglycine mixed with epibrassinolide over a wide concentration range, on the root growth of flax (Linum usitatissimum L.) and barley (Hordeum vulgare L.) seedlings is studied. Specific and varietal specificity of growth responses to the incrustation of seeds by such mixtures is identified. The epibrassinolide concentration range, in which its interaction with N-phosphonomethylglycine is most expressed, is detected. It is characterized by the intensification (in spring barley seedlings) or the weakening (in flax seedlings) of the inhibitory effect of glyphosate on the root system.</p></trans-abstract><kwd-group xml:lang="ru"><kwd>ячмень</kwd><kwd>лен-долгунец</kwd><kwd>глифосат</kwd><kwd>N-фосфонометилглицин</kwd><kwd>брассиностероиды</kwd><kwd>эпибрассинолид</kwd><kwd>инкрустация</kwd><kwd>доза–эффект</kwd><kwd>рост</kwd><kwd>ингибирование</kwd><kwd>стимуляция</kwd></kwd-group><kwd-group xml:lang="en"><kwd>barley</kwd><kwd>flax</kwd><kwd>glyphosate</kwd><kwd>N-phosphonomethylglycine</kwd><kwd>brassinosteroids</kwd><kwd>epibrassinolide</kwd><kwd>incrustation</kwd><kwd>dose–response</kwd><kwd>growth</kwd><kwd>inhibition</kwd><kwd>stimulation</kwd></kwd-group></article-meta></front><back><ref-list><title>References</title><ref id="cit1"><label>1</label><citation-alternatives><mixed-citation xml:lang="ru">Криштопенко, С.
